Abstract:
An archaeological watching brief was undertaken during the construction of student accommodation and associated services. Excavation of foundation and service trenches was monitored, although the earliest stages of groundwork took place without archaeological supervision. Nonetheless, the earliest finds and features on the site were dated to the post-medieval period, most likely to the 18th century or later. The absence of medieval and earlier finds from any of the excavated deposits suggested that historically the site was little used until the 19th century at the earliest. Deposits and pits observed on the site related to the foundation of buildings on the site in recent times. [Au(abr)]
